About Xinocal Plus Cap
This medication is a combination of essential vitamins and minerals that work together to support bone health, calcium absorption, and overall well-being. It's typically prescribed for vitamin D deficiency, osteoporosis, and other conditions. It's crucial to follow your doctor's instructions regarding dosage and timing. While this medication is generally safe, potential side effects can occur. Inform your doctor about any pre-existing medical conditions, including kidney or liver problems. It's also essential to discuss potential risks and benefits with your doctor if you are pregnant, breastfeeding, or planning to become pregnant.
Ingredients of Xinocal Plus Cap

    Calcitriol

    A synthetic form of vitamin d3, which helps the body absorb calcium and promote bone health.

    Calcium Citrate

    A readily absorbed form of calcium, crucial for strong bones, teeth, and nerve function.

    Magnesium Oxide

    A mineral essential for various bodily functions, including muscle and nerve activity, blood sugar control, and blood pressure regulation.

    Zinc

    A vital trace mineral that supports immune function, wound healing, and cell growth.

How Xinocal Plus Cap Works

This medication works by increasing the absorption of calcium from the intestines. Calcitriol, the active form of vitamin D3, binds to specific receptors in the intestines, promoting calcium absorption. Calcium Citrate provides readily available calcium for bone health and other bodily functions. Magnesium Oxide supports muscle and nerve function, while Zinc plays a vital role in various bodily processes.

Side effects of Xinocal Plus Cap

    Constipation

    Nausea

    Vomiting

    Headache

    Weakness

    Loss of appetite

    Metallic taste

    Increased thirst

    Increased urination

    Kidney stones (rare)
